I have just setup my PC so that I can have two login user accounts - one for me and one for the kids! The problem is, by mistake I have made both accounts the basic ones and deleted the admin one - so now I cannot change any settings or delete anything else! Is there a way I can reset everything! Please help - Thanks

Pretty sure you can't delete the administrator, or leave no accounts with full rights.

What logon screen are you using? The new XP one won't show all accounts, so if you change back to the classic logon screen you can enter the 'administrator' logon and password.

you can also press "ctrl-alt-del" at the user selection / login screen, there will appear a windows prompting for user name and password...

User name would be... "Administrator" or "Administrador" (my case because my winxp is in Spanish...

Password will be blank unless you typed a special password during install...
